The Teatro Digitale by the Teatro dell’Opera di Roma will continue this month with three streams.

On Nov. 24 the company will present Wagner’s “Tristan und Isolde” conducted by Daniele Gatti. The production from 2016-17 stars Andreas Schager (Tristan), Rachel Nicholls (Isolde), John Relyea (Re Marke), Brett Polegato (Kurwenal), and Michelle Breedt (Brangäne).

Streaming Date: Nov. 24, 25 & 26, 2020

The second stream will be Berlioz’ “La damnation de Faust” in a production that opened the 2017-18 season. The production was conducted by Damiano Michieletto and stars Pavel Černoch (Faust), Alex Esposito (Méphistophélès), Veronica Simeoni (Marguerite), and Goran Jurić (Brander).

Streaming Dates: Nov. 27, 28 & 29, 2020

The final stream before opening night of the 2020-21 season will be Verdi’s “Les vêpres siciliennes” also conducted by Daniele Gatti. The production opened the 2019-20 and starred Roberto Frontali (Guy de Montfort), John Osborn (Henri), Michele Pertusi (Jean Procida), and Roberta Mantegna (Hélène).

Streaming Dates: Dec. 1, 2 & 3, 2020
